Chesapeake City

Chesapeake City

Chesapeake City is a small town, but there are a handful of parks that are great for dog walkers. Ferryslip Road Park is a large open green space with lots of room to roam and run around to your heart's content. You'll need your waste bags and a way to carry them until you get to a trash can, as the walking paths can be a bit spread out in the area. Chesapeake City Park is a wonderful place to be a pup if you are looking for a small and well-tended park to visit with your dog. Don't forget to bring some treats along!

White Swan Lake

White Swan Lake

White Swan Lake is both the name of this pupperific little town and the large lake that rests in the middle of it. This town is great for commuters who need a location that gives them easy access to both Maryland and Delaware. You can visit the town's lake on hot days for an easy way to beat the heat within walking distance of most of the homes in the area. You will want to bring some dry towels with you in case your pup gets overly excited when he gets a whiff of the sparkling water in front of him!

Elk Neck State Forest

Elk Neck State Forest

Elk Neck State Forest is just thirty minutes from Chesapeake City. This huge state park is a puptastic place to go for a day or weekend of getting back to basics with nature. You can get out your dog's favorite harness for a full day of hiking fun, or you can throw a tent in the back of your car for a camping trip in the designated camping areas. If you plan on staying in the park for any length of time, you will also want a good flea and tick prevention routine, as the thick woods can bring unwanted visitors to your dog's attention!

Windsor Village

Windsor Village

Windsor Village is a wonderful place to be a pup. You will find Meadow Park is right in the center of this neighborhood, just 15 minutes away from Chesapeake City. If you find yourself in this park with your pup, make sure you have some waste bags with you for quick and easy clean-up as you go. Big Elk Creek takes up quite a bit of space in this neighborhood and commands the attention of residents on both two and four legs, so you will definitely want to make some time to visit. Your dog will be grateful for some dry towels waiting for him back in the car!
Glasgow

Glasgow

Fifteen minutes from Chesapeake City, right across the state line in the state of Delaware is the community of Glasgow. This community is home to Glasgow Regional Park, where you will find activities for the whole family, from walking to skating and biking. Dogs are a familiar sight in this park; just be sure to use a short, non-retractable leash to keep your pup close when the park is busy. Just a short drive away from the center of Glasgow is Lums Pond State Park. This park is a huge area with walking and hiking paths, as well as a large pond that is stocked with fish!
